自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

待成熟的葡萄

日后,尽量别叫今天的泪白流。

  • 博客(8)
  • 收藏
  • 关注

原创 [WC2013][JZOJ3250]模积和

题目描述求 ∑i=1n∑j=1且i≠jm(n mod i)(m mod j)\sum_{i=1}^n\sum_{j=1\text{且}i\not=j}^m(n\ mod\ i)(m\ mod\ j) 其中1≤n,m≤1091\le n,m\le 10^9 **题目分析关于i≠ji\not=j,我们可以分开算,然后相减。 显然取模运算很烦,我们将其拆分 ∑i=1n∑j=1m(n mod

2016-03-30 20:22:07 736

原创 [BZOJ4134][JZOJ4401]ljw和lzr的hack比赛

题目大意给定一棵有nn个节点的树,每个点有黑白两色之一。 Alice和Bob轮流操作,每次先手选择一个白点,将其到根路径上所有点染黑。一开始Alice是先手,两人都选最优策略,不能操作者输。 要求输出Alice是否能赢。如果能赢,那么第一步可以选择哪些节点。 初始时不是所有点都为白点,每个点的颜色会给定。1≤n≤1000001\le n\le 100000题目分析我们先将黑点去掉,白点的父亲设

2016-03-27 13:20:05 1468

原创 [CF280D/CF172][BZOJ3272/3638][JZOJ4400]k-Maximum Subsequence Sum

题目大意给定数列{an}\{a_n\},要求维护以下操作和询问: ∙\bullet将aia_i赋值为valval ∙\bullet在区间[l,r][l,r]中选出最多kk个互不相交的子段列,最大化这些选中的数的和,输出这个最大值 操作和询问共mm个。1≤n≤105,1≤m≤105,|ai|≤500,|val|≤500,1≤k≤201\le n\le 10^5,1\le m\le 10^5,|a

2016-03-27 12:31:46 1034

原创 高效求解自然数k次幂和的方法

前言寒假集训比赛时遇到了一道《WYF的盒子》,题目大意就是求∑ni=mik\sum_{i=m}^n i^k对pp取模的结果。 其中有的数据点满足n−m≤5000n-m\le 5000但k≤1012k\le{10}^{12},剩下的数据点满足n,m≤1012n,m\le10^{12}且k≤2000k\le 2000。对于所有数据模数p≤1012p\le10^{12}。 其中nn和mm相差很小

2016-03-21 20:19:46 5608 1

原创 [GDKOI2016]不稳定的传送门

题目大意一个图nn个点,有若干条边,每条边都有成功通过的概率和花费,每条边只能通过一次,即使通过失败,也算通过一次。 其中第ii个点向第i+1i+1个点(i<ni<n)连一条概率为1.01.0,花费为cic_i的的边。 还有mm条边从xx连到yy(x<yx<y),概率为pip_i,花费为wiw_i。 求从点11到点nn的期望最小花费。0≤p≤1.0,1≤n,m≤105,1≤wi≤100,1≤c

2016-03-11 19:38:42 1232

原创 [Feyat Cup 1.0][JZOJ3338]法法塔的奖励

题目大意给定一棵nn个节点的树,每个点有一个权值viv_i。 对于以xx为根的子树,我们要从中找出一条从叶子节点到xx的路径,将所有权值按顺序排列,求其最长不下降子序列(点xx一定要选),所有这种路径中最长的最长不下降子序列长度即为该子树答案。 求以每一个节点为根的子树的答案。1≤vi≤n≤1051\le v_i\le n\le 10^5题目分析显然我们需要递归处理子树,合并所有儿子子树的信息,

2016-03-09 19:47:24 900

原创 [GDKOI2016]项链

题目大意给定一个首尾相接的项链,共有nn位,每一位都是一个小写字母。我们要剪掉连续的一段(注意首尾相接,首尾也是连续的),使得剩余部分拼接起来能够对称(注意首尾相接,重要的事情说三遍)。最大化剩余串长度。1≤n≤1051\le n\le{10}^5题目分析简化模型这题看起来和GDKOI2015Day1T1很像,都是对称。对称即是双回文串(想想为什么)。上一次我们是使用Manacher\mathrm{

2016-03-07 20:10:15 958

原创 [GDOI模拟2016.03.05]魔道研究

题目大意给定tt个可重集TiT_i,从第ii个可重集中选择前ii大,组成可重集SS。 有mm个操作,分为两种,分别是给tt集合删除某一个元素或是给tt集合加入某一个元素。维护每次操作后SS的前nn大。m,n,t≤300000m,n,t\le300000,所有元素都为不大于10910^9的正整数。题目分析显然我们可以使用数据结构维护TT集合以及SS集合。 添加操作时,我们在对应TiT_i集合中插入

2016-03-06 13:41:54 893 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除